Exemplo n.º 1
0
        public void OnTimer(object sender, System.Timers.ElapsedEventArgs args)
        {
            var filename = $@"c:\temp\NRecoSample{_fileId++:D5}.pdf";

            _eventLog1.WriteEntry($"GeneratePdf operation started", EventLogEntryType.Information);
            var pdfBytes = new PrintEngine.PdfEngine().GeneratePdf(NumberOfPagesToGenerate);

            _eventLog1.WriteEntry($"GeneratePdf operation finished", EventLogEntryType.Information);
            System.IO.File.WriteAllBytes(filename, pdfBytes);

            _eventLog1.WriteEntry($"File: {filename} saved", EventLogEntryType.Information);
        }
Exemplo n.º 2
0
        public FileContentResult GetPdf()
        {
            var pdfBytes = new PrintEngine.PdfEngine().GeneratePdf(170);

            return(File(pdfBytes, "application/pdf", "NRecoTestFile.pdf"));
        }